One thing that customers regularly ask me is about upgrades to their cabin on their cruise, I recently had a customer receive an email about their cruise and the possibility to upgrade their cabin and a fee.

In November last year, Royal Caribbean announced they are introducing a brand new Bid Based upgrade scheme named RoyalUp

Based on 2 People per Stateroom, great for Families wanting to bid for an upgrade as only the first 2 passengers pay the fee

So how does it work?

The RoyalUp programme will be applicable on certain sailings and Guests will receive an Email and be able to Browse and Bid for their preference of stateroom – You will then select an amount in Dollars you feel you would pay for the Upgrade

Upgrade bids can be approved and submitted any time up until 2 days prior to sailing

Top Tip – If you are travelling in a group and have cabins close together there is no guarantee that the cabin upgrades will be accepted for both bookings and your cabins could be separated.

Prices for the upgrade will be listed and will be based on the duration of the Voyage and per person in USD$$ – For example If you have booked an inside cabin the minimum bid per person will be $100 to upgrade to an Ocean view Balcony

The good news is whilst Cruise lines amend their promotions at various times, you will keep the promotion you originally booked, so if you book early you will still benefit from all of the great offers you did at the time of booking whilst benefiting from a higher category stateroom, it also means that should you upgrade to a Suite class cabin – you will receive the extra benefits as well

Royal Caribbean are not the first cruise line to introduce the Bidding Programme, with Norwegian Cruise line incorporating the scheme Early 2018
